Azerbaijan: 2 killed, 29 missing after SOCAR oil rig fire

"2 dead, 29 missing as Azeri oil rig fire in Caspian Sea prompts evacuation (VIDEO)", 5 December 2015

A major fire has broken out on an offshore oil platform in Azerbaijan’s section of the Caspian Sea. The company says two people died and 32 were evacuated - while 29 more are missing. The fire started overnight at a rig at the Gunashli field southeast of Neft Daşları (Oil Rocks) settlement. It was caused by strong winds that damaged a gas pipeline on the platform, the Azeri state energy company SOCAR said..It is still not clear how many people worked on the rig. The Azeri news agency ARA says 63 people were there, which doesn’t match the numbers provided by the independent committee..
